Fastenal began in 1967 as a Minnesota-based fastener distributor and has grown into a major industrial supplier. The company expanded its product offerings to include safety equipment, tools, and construction materials while developing supply chain solutions. Fastenal established international operations in the 1990s, first entering Canada and Mexico. The company now maintains a presence across multiple continents through subsidiaries and distribution centers. Fastenal serves various industries with both purchased and manufactured products through numerous market locations.
Sherwin-Williams began in 1866 when Henry Sherwin and Edward Williams opened a paint store in Cleveland, Ohio. The company expanded nationally through the late 19th century by establishing manufacturing facilities. Their business model includes three segments: Paint Stores Group for contractors, Consumer Brands Group for retail sales, and Performance Coatings Group serving industrial markets. The company operates in both professional and DIY markets through company-owned stores and third-party distributors.
